Product Introduction: The iPollo V1 Mini Control Board

The iPollo V1 mini control board is a state-of-the-art component engineered specifically for cryptocurrency mining, with a focus on optimizing performance for the Ethash algorithm. As the central nervous system of a mining rig, this control board plays a pivotal role in managing data flow between hash boards, ensuring efficient processing, and maintaining operational continuity.

One of the standout features of the iPollo V1 is its integrated WiFi connectivity, which allows operators to monitor and manage their mining rigs remotely. This capability is particularly valuable in large-scale operations or setups where physical access to the hardware is limited.

With a hashrate capability of 280MH/s (±10%), the iPollo V1 delivers consistent and reliable performance, making it ideal for professional mining operations. Its 6.0GB memory architecture, supporting a maximum DAG size of 5.8GB, ensures compatibility with current Ethereum mining requirements while providing room for future scalability.

The board’s energy-efficient design operates at just 220W (±10%), striking a balance between high performance and sustainable power consumption. Additionally, its compact and lightweight construction (0.5 KG) makes it easy to integrate into existing setups without compromising on durability or reliability.
